What is a product configurator? The meaning, in plain words

A product configurator is software that lets a buyer build a valid version of a product by picking options, with the price updating as they choose. Rules block the combinations the maker cannot build, so every finished configuration is one the shop can produce. The picture on screen is optional. The rules underneath it are not.

The word

What does “configurator” mean?

The word comes from configure, from the Latin configurare, to shape by arranging parts. So what is a configurator, literally? The thing that does the arranging, and the dictionaries stop about there. The configurator meaning in software is more specific: a tool that assembles a valid arrangement of options against a set of rules, and prices what it assembles.

To define configurator in one line: software that turns options and rules into one correct, buildable configuration. The rules are what separate it from a form. A form accepts whatever is typed into it. A configurator checks every choice against what can actually exist, and refuses the combinations that cannot.

You have probably met one already. Car builders on automaker sites, laptop configure-to-order pages, and PC part pickers are all configurators: the same idea, pointed at different products.

This page is about the version that matters to a manufacturer: the product configurator, where the thing being arranged is a physical, buildable product and a wrong arrangement costs real money. That is the sense the rest of this guide uses.

The mechanics

How does a product configurator work?

A product configurator works in a loop of four moves. Someone picks an option, the rules check the pick, the price updates, and the screen shows the result. When the picking is done, the tool emits the configuration: an exact, valid description of one product to be built, with its price attached.

Almost every page on this subject leads with the picture, because the picture demos well. The load-bearing half is the rule model. It holds what depends on what, what excludes what, and the dimensional limits the shop builds to. The prices ride the same model, so the total is assembled from the picks rather than remembered by a person. The picture is the interface. The rules are the product knowledge.

The rules read the way the shop talks. Take a worked example: a poolside cabana, cedar, 12 by 14 feet, with a louvered roof. Pick the 14 foot width and the rules add the second roof beam and price it. Pick the bar wall and the configurator places it on the closed side, because the bar is not offered facing the pool. Pick the infrared heater and the solid roof panel comes with it, because the heater cannot mount under open louvers.

Nobody choosing had to know any of that. The buyer, or the dealer sitting with them, just clicked through options and watched the total move. At the end there is no maybe in the build: what was configured is what the shop can make, and the output says exactly which parts that takes.

The alternative is the phone. In a July 2025 survey of 200 US manufacturers and distributors, run by research firm TrendCandy and commissioned by CPQ vendor Aleran, 71% said producing one quote takes them at least a full day. A configurator prices the same build at the speed of the clicks, because the checking that used to queue for an expert happens on every click instead.

Where does the output go? For most vendors the answer is the cart, and the story ends. For a manufacturer it is the start of the interesting part. A finished configuration can become the quote, the order, the bill of materials, and the cut list, with nothing retyped between them. A wrong custom build has no restock and no resell, which is why the valid part of valid configuration matters more than the photorealism, and why the sections below keep following the configuration past the screen.

The view

The types: 3D, 2D, and no picture at all

Configurators differ by what they show, not by what they do. The rules layer is identical across every type; what varies is the view the person configuring looks at, and what that view costs to set up.

The showpiece of the category is the 3d product configurator: the build stands on screen in real time and changes as options are picked. It earns its setup cost where the product's shape changes with the options, because seeing the 14 foot span with the second beam in place answers a question no option list can. That cost is the modeling, not the software: each product's geometry has to be built and tuned to run in a browser before the first option is picked. When that live view runs with the price book, so the buyer watches the build and the total move in step, vendors call the combination visual cpq.

The quieter types do the same job. A 2d product configurator swaps flat drawings or layered photos as choices change, which is the honest fit for products that vary in finish and trim more than in shape. And plenty of configurators show no picture at all: a priced option list with the rules running underneath, which is how a lot of dealer quoting actually happens. The process

What is product configuration?

Product configuration is the process the tool automates: turning a product's possible options into one specific, buildable variant. It is older than the software. A dealer with an options sheet, a price list, and a phone line to the factory was doing product configuration; the configurator just does it without the phone line.

The output has a name worth knowing. A configured product is one specific valid variant: not the catalog entry, but the cedar cabana at 12 by 14 with the bar wall on the closed side. Manufacturers configure products from one of two seats. Either their own people do it at the sales desk, or the buyer and the dealer do it themselves on a screen, with the rules standing in for the expert.

One boundary keeps the term honest. Configure-to-order means every allowed combination is known in advance, and the configurator picks within them. Engineer-to-order means someone designs something new for the job. A configurator automates the first completely and only assists the second. A practical test: if your order desk can price a build from the options sheet without an engineer's sign-off, that line is configure-to-order, whatever the catalog calls it.

The payoff

What changes when a manufacturer runs one

The benefit is not prettier product pages. It is that invalid quotes stop existing, and quoting stops waiting on the factory. Every quote that leaves the configurator is a build the shop can make, priced from the current list, which is a sentence no manual quoting process can say.

The buyer side of the argument is expectation. In 2021, McKinsey's Next in Personalization research found 71% of consumers expecting personalized interactions, and 76% frustrated when they do not get them. A buyer who can already build their car online does not understand why your cabana takes a week to price.

The manufacturer side is the cost of quoting by hand. The same Aleran/TrendCandy survey put the average cost of manual quoting at 5% of annual revenue. That is sellers describing their own process, in a vendor-commissioned study. But the shape matches what any custom manufacturer can verify at their own desk: quotes queue, errors slip, and the buyer who waited went somewhere faster.

The category itself is no longer niche. One analyst, Market Research Future, puts the product configurator market at roughly $2.56 billion in 2025, growing about 10.5% a year through 2035.

One caution about the other numbers you will meet on this query. The pages ranking beside this one carry figures like 90% fewer configuration errors, 2 to 3x faster sales cycles, and 95% less manual effort, with no dated source behind them. The often-quoted line that 80% of consumers buy more with personalization traces to a 2018 press release surviving as vendor blogs citing each other. We could not verify any of them, so this page does not use them. The numbers above are the ones with retrievable sources.

The fit

Who uses product configurators

Configurators pay anywhere the product has more valid combinations than a price list can hold: pergolas, saunas, outdoor kitchens, cabinets, sheds, fences, trailers, machinery, windows and doors. If you came looking for product configurator examples, this section is that list, told through what the rules actually catch.

On a pergola, the rules carry the snow and wind load: the span decides the post count, and the region decides the beam. In a sauna, the heater is sized to the room's volume and keeps its clearances, whatever the buyer would prefer. In a cabinet run, corner units bring their filler panels and the drawer stack refuses to sit under the sink. On a trailer, the axle rating follows the deck length and the load the buyer names. None of that knowledge is on the brochure, and all of it decides whether the build is possible.

The pattern repeats per vertical, in each vertical's own language. An outdoor kitchen configurator carries appliance clearances and countertop spans; a sauna configurator carries heater sizing and venting. The rules differ; the mechanism never does.

The demand is not new, either. Back in 2015, a Deloitte consumer review found 1 in 5 consumers willing to pay a 20% premium for a customized product, and 48% willing to wait longer for it. The appetite was never the bottleneck. The quoting was.

And the honest non-fit: a catalog with three fixed variants needs a dropdown, not a configurator. If every product has a SKU and the price never depends on a combination, a webshop already does this job.

The boundary

Product configurator vs CPQ

A product configurator is the front half. CPQ is configure, price, quote as one flow: the configurator plus the price books, the discount and approval logic, the quote document, and the order trail behind it. The two names are used interchangeably in sales calls, and they should not be.

Which do you need? If a valid specification is the whole job, the configurator alone does it. The moment quotes, dealer margins, or approvals enter the picture, you are shopping for CPQ whether the label says so or not, and the two halves usually ship as one system. The dealer seat

Configurators in dealer sales

When the person configuring is a dealer, three things about the configurator change hands at once. The rules stay the factory's, so a dealer three time zones away cannot promise a build the shop will refuse. The price list becomes that dealer's own, with their margin on top. And the factory's cost price never appears on anyone's screen but the factory's.

That seat has names. The screen the dealer drives with the buyer in front of them is a sales configurator; the signed-in home where each dealer opens on their own prices, quotes, and orders is a b2b customer portal. Either way, the factory stops being the quoting bottleneck and starts receiving valid orders only.

The buyers are already there. A Gartner survey of 646 B2B buyers, fielded in August and September 2025, found 67% prefer a rep-free buying experience. McKinsey's B2B Pulse, a 2024 survey of 3,942 B2B decision makers, found 39% willing to spend $500,000 or more through self-service or remote channels. And Digital Commerce 360 measured US B2B ecommerce at $2.93 trillion in 2025, up 13% in a year in which total US B2B sales grew 0.4%. The buying moved to screens; the quoting is following it.

This is the case every ranked guide on this query skips, and it decides more than the view type does. A manufacturer choosing between 2D and 3D is fine either way. A manufacturer whose dealers still phone the factory for every price is losing deals to whoever answers first, whatever their configurator renders.
